Londonderry is south of Manchester in Rockingham County. About 27,100 people on 42 square miles. The airport that serves Manchester sits on the town line. You will need a car.

On the state’s 2024 comparison rate, a $500,000 house is about $6,860 a year in property tax. The town’s posted rate is higher, and your bill can be different.

A typical house is worth about $505,000. If you rent, figure about $1,800. Household income is around $133,000. Broadband is common. There is zoning, so ask the town before you assume you can put a shop or a second house on the lot.

In 2024 they voted 8,435 to 7,655 for the Republican for president.

Who represents you

In Washington, the House seat is Chris Pappas (D), 1st District. Both U.S. senators, Jeanne Shaheen and Maggie Hassan, are Democrats.

In Concord, the state senator is Sharon Carson (R). She is from Londonderry, and she is the Senate president. Liberty Alliance graded her B+ for 2026.

Londonderry’s own House seats are Rockingham 16. Seven seats, all Republican: Kristine Perez (C+), David Lundgren (C), Tom Dolan (C), Ron Dunn (A), Doug Thomas (A), Sherman Packard (the Speaker), and Wayne MacDonald (B+).

What’s nearby

Grocery is about 8 minutes (Market Basket). Londonderry Middle School is about 5 minutes. The high school is on the same Mammoth Road campus. The ER is Parkland Medical Center, about 15 minutes, in Derry. The hospital that delivers babies is Elliot Hospital in Manchester, about 19 minutes.

If you need a city job, Manchester is about 19 minutes from the middle of town.

Those are map estimates with no traffic. Drive it yourself.

A rule that changed: shops before apartments

A Planned Unit Development is the big mixed project with housing and stores on one plan. For new ones, a good chunk of the shops has to go in before the apartments. Woodmont Commons and Technology Hill, the two already underway, stay on the old rules. The town council voted 3 to 2.

If you are buying a house

Ask the seller for the paper New Hampshire makes them give you. It covers radon, arsenic, lead, PFAS, and flood. Then look the lot up on FEMA’s flood map. Regular home insurance usually will not pay if the river comes up.

Crime in Londonderry

Londonderry has its own police. In 2024 the FBI counted 12 violent crimes and 124 property crimes. That’s 136 reports in a town of about 27,100. It is not zero.

The rest of New Hampshire is in the same neighborhood: 110 violent crimes per 100,000 people. Londonderry is not a special case.
